Sdílet prostřednictvím


Get-SCVirtualCOMPort

Získá virtuální port MODELU COM z virtuálního počítače, šablony virtuálního počítače nebo hardwarového profilu.

Syntax

Get-SCVirtualCOMPort
   [-VMMServer <ServerConnection>]
   [-All]
   [<CommonParameters>]
Get-SCVirtualCOMPort
   -HardwareProfile <HardwareProfile>
   [<CommonParameters>]
Get-SCVirtualCOMPort
   -VM <VM>
   [<CommonParameters>]
Get-SCVirtualCOMPort
   -VMTemplate <Template>
   [<CommonParameters>]

Description

Rutina Get-SCVirtualCOMPort získá objekty portu virtuální komunikace (COM). Tato rutina získá jeden nebo oba porty MODELU COM z objektu virtuálního počítače, objekt šablony virtuálního počítače nebo objekt profilu hardwaru, který nástroj Virtual Machine Manager (VMM) spravuje.

Virtuální port COM se může připojit k fyzickému portu na hostitelském serveru virtuálního počítače, k textovému souboru nebo k pojmenované kanálu. Každý virtuální počítač, šablona virtuálního počítače a hardwarový profil obsahují přesně dva porty COM.

Příklady

Příklad 1: Získání portů MODELU COM pro virtuální počítač

PS C:\> $VM = Get-SCVirtualMachine -Name "VM01"
PS C:\> Get-SCVirtualCOMPort -VM $VM

První příkaz získá virtuální počítač s názvem VM01 a pak tento objekt uloží do proměnné $VM.

Druhý příkaz získá virtuální objekty portu COM na virtuálním počítači VM01 a zobrazí informace o těchto portech.

Příklad 2: Získání portů MODELU COM pro šablonu

PS C:\> $VMTemplate = Get-SCVMTemplate | where { $_.Name -eq "VMTemplate01" }
PS C:\> Get-SCVirtualCOMPort -VMTemplate $VMTemplate

První příkaz získá šablonu virtuálního počítače s názvem VMTemplate01 a pak tento objekt uloží do proměnné $VMTemplate.

Druhý příkaz získá virtuální objekty portu COM pro VMTemplate01 a zobrazí informace o těchto portech.

Příklad 3: Získání portů MODELU COM pro hardwarový profil

PS C:\> $HWProfile = Get-SCHardwareProfile | where { $_.Name -eq "NewHWProfile01" }
PS C:\> Get-SCVirtualCOMPort -HardwareProfile $HWProfile

První příkaz získá hardwarový profil NewHWProfile01 a pak tento objekt uloží do proměnné $HWProfile.

Druhý příkaz získá virtuální objekty portu COM pro NewHWProfile01 a zobrazí informace o těchto portech.

Parametry

-All

Označuje, že tato rutina získá úplný seznam podřízených portů COM nezávisle na nadřazeného objektu.

Type:SwitchParameter
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-HardwareProfile

Určuje objekt hardwarového profilu.

Type:HardwareProfile
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-VM

Určuje virtuální počítač, pro který tato rutina získá virtuální porty COM. K získání objektu virtuálního počítače použijte rutinu Get-SCVirtualMachine .

Type:VM
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

-VMMServer

Určuje objekt serveru VMM.

Type:ServerConnection
Position:Named
Default value:None
Required:False
Accept pipeline input:True
Accept wildcard characters:False

-VMTemplate

Určuje šablonu VMM, která se používá k vytvoření virtuálních počítačů, pro které tato rutina získá virtuální porty COM. K získání objektu šablony VMM použijte rutinu Get-SCVMTemplate .

Type:Template
Aliases:Template
Position:Named
Default value:None
Required:True
Accept pipeline input:True
Accept wildcard characters:False

Výstupy

VirtualCOMPort

Tato rutina vrátí objekt VirtualCOMPort .